If you want to see the changes introduced between the current version of a file and the file a month ago, Git can look up the file a month ago and do a local difference calculation, instead of having to either ask a remote server to do it or pull an older version of the file from the remote server to do it locally. For example, to browse the history of the project, Git doesnt need to go out to the server to get the history and display it for youit simply reads it directly from your local database. Git doesnt think of or store its data this way. When you do actions in Git, nearly all of them only add data to the Git database. Once work These other systems (CVS, Subversion, Perforce, Bazaar, and so on) think of the information they store as a set of files and the changes made to each file over time (this is commonly described as delta-based version control). This is an important distinction between Git and nearly all other VCSs. Though most of the commands we use should work even in ancient versions of Git, some of them might not or might act slightly differently. As you learn Git, try to clear your mind of the things you may know about other VCSs, such as CVS, Subversion or Perforcedoing so will help you avoid subtle confusion when using the tool.
